#2
Nothing is going to be straight bolt in other then the engine that came in the truck.
However, the 2.7L 3RZ motor will swap into a 22re equipped truck relatively easy.
You can even use your same 5speed trans as long as you use the 2.7-W59 trans bell housing.
Hit up the Marlin crawler forum, there is tons of info about that swap on that board.
